#961062 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#961062 is composed of 58.8% red, 6.3%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89.3% magenta, 34.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 323.3 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 32.5%. #961062 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20c4 with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

Shades and Tints of #961062
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080105 is the darkest color, while #fef5f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#961062
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#565054 is the less saturated color, while #a30365 is the most saturated one.
